Santa Clara Bar Chief Pushes Tech Services

A former manager at Hewlett-Packard Corp. will take the presidency of the Santa Clara County Bar Association next month with a mission to continue promoting technology in bar services. Julia Emede, a 43-year-old family law dependency attorney, also will become the first openly lesbian president in the 3,700-member organization's history.

Philadelphia: Life Partners Law Not Meant to Create Equivalence of Marriage

A lawyer for the city of Philadelphia told the state's high court Tuesday that the purpose of the city's domestic partnership ordinances was not to create the equivalence of marriage for same-sex couples but to protect against discrimination and give benefits to city employees' registered "life partners." The head of a conservative group led a taxpayers organization in suing over the ordinances, which exempt life partners from a real estate transfer tax.

Supreme Court Hears Arguments in Microsoft-i4i Patent Case

The Supreme Court heard arguments from Microsoft to overturn a $290 million patent infringement judgment in a suit by Toronto-based i4i against the software giant, a ruling that could have a profound effect on how corporations protect and profit from future inventions. At issue is which evidentiary standard should be used to determine a patent's validity.
